ASAZY or CDRE: Which Is the Better Value Stock Right Now?
Portfolio Pulse from
A comparative analysis reveals that Assa Abloy AB (ASAZY) presents a more attractive value investment opportunity compared to Cadre Holdings (CDRE). ASAZY has a stronger Zacks Rank (#2 Buy vs #3 Hold), more favorable valuation metrics including a lower forward P/E ratio, and a better Value grade.
